首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

CSS: png图像在小屏幕上失去了它的质量和分辨率

CSS(层叠样式表)是一种用于描述网页样式和布局的标记语言。它可以控制网页中元素的外观和排版,包括字体、颜色、大小、边距、背景等。

PNG(可移植网络图形)是一种无损的位图图像格式,支持高质量的图像压缩。它通常用于显示图像和图标,具有透明度和更好的色彩表现力。

在小屏幕上,PNG图像失去质量和分辨率可能是由于以下原因:

  1. 图像大小:PNG图像可能在小屏幕上显示时被缩小,导致图像细节丢失和分辨率降低。这是因为在缩小图像时,像素被合并,细节被压缩。
  2. 响应式设计:在响应式网页设计中,为了适应不同屏幕尺寸的设备,图像可能会根据屏幕大小进行自适应调整。这可能导致图像在小屏幕上显示时失去一部分细节和清晰度。

为了解决这个问题,可以考虑以下方法:

  1. 使用矢量图形:矢量图形(如SVG)不会失去质量和分辨率,因为它们是基于数学公式描述的,可以无限缩放而不会失真。对于图标和简单的图形,可以考虑使用矢量图形格式。
  2. 优化图像:使用图像编辑软件对PNG图像进行优化,减小文件大小同时保持较高的质量。可以尝试使用压缩工具、减少颜色数、去除不必要的元数据等方法来优化图像。
  3. 响应式图像:使用响应式图像技术,根据设备的屏幕大小和分辨率加载适合的图像版本。可以使用HTML5的<picture>元素或CSS的background-image属性配合媒体查询来实现响应式图像。
  4. WebP格式:WebP是一种支持有损和无损压缩的图像格式,它可以提供更小的文件大小和更好的图像质量。可以考虑将PNG图像转换为WebP格式,以提高在小屏幕上的显示效果。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云对象存储(COS):提供高可靠、低成本的云端存储服务,适用于存储和管理各种类型的文件和数据。详情请参考:腾讯云对象存储(COS)
  • 腾讯云图片处理(CI):提供图片处理和转换的服务,包括缩放、裁剪、旋转、水印等功能,可用于优化和处理网页中的图片。详情请参考:腾讯云图片处理(CI)

请注意,以上提到的腾讯云产品仅作为示例,其他云计算品牌商也提供类似的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的视频

领券